The Idaho Department of Insurance has created a new online option to facilitate the application and renewal of licenses for insurance agents. The National Insurance Producer Registry (NIPR) is now available to agents through a link on the Department’s Web site, www.doi.idaho.gov.
“We are striving to make the licensing and renewal process as streamlined as possible,” said Department Director Bill Deal. “One year ago, we introduced an electronic licensing and renewal process through Sircon Corp. The NIPR application gives agents one more option.”
To access either option, agents should go to the Department’s Web site, www.doi.idaho.gov, and click on the “Online Services” drop-down box. From there, visitors will be directed to links for NIPR or Sircon.
